SERVICES - MEDICARE SET-ASIDES

The Medicare as Secondary Payer (MSP) statute was enacted in 1980 to prevent insurance companies and other payers from unduly shifting the responsibility for medical payments to Medicare. A Medicare Set-Aside (MSA) arrangement is the preferred method of ensuring that Medicare’s interests have been considered when settling workers’ compensation cases involving the closure of future medical expenses. This arrangement “sets aside” a sum of money to be used to pay for future expenses that would have ordinarily been paid by Medicare. The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) must approve of the MSA arrangement prior to settlement in order to protect individuals, attorneys and others involved in the case from the consequences of non-compliance.
